Output e24544ae749622b13ecee288c7d008f099f10605a9ef70603b7acf7f03de1590:28

value
51495758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dea222696ee275d5d857b820c408a2738b0f9b74 OP_EQUAL
address
MUCLUK9How2y7SBTJnW48LwcoxMGwhv9ro
transaction
e24544ae749622b13ecee288c7d008f099f10605a9ef70603b7acf7f03de1590
spent
true